The Rare Book & Manuscript Library is Columbia University’s principal repository for special collections. We collect, preserve, describe, promote, and provide access to the material evidence of diverse individuals and activities in alignment with the University’s research and teaching mission. We build and steward deep collections in select subject areas and connect them to a global audience through reference, teaching, exhibitions, publications, and public programs.

Calvert family letters, 1795-1857

0.5 linear feet
Abstract Or Scope

Sixty-four letters written by George Henry Calvert (8), his mother Rosalie Stier Calvert, and his uncle Charles J. Stier, as well as other members of the Calvert family. All the letters are in French except those written by George Calvert. These latter were written from Europe and describe the life of a young gentleman of leisure in the early 19th century. Other letters deal chiefly with family financial transactions. Also, letters from George Henry Calvert to Hiram Powers, 1843-1857.
